What companies run services between Lucan, Ireland and Midleton, Ireland?
Iarnród Éireann (Irish Rail) operates a train from Dublin Heuston to Cork hourly. Tickets cost €22–35 and the journey takes 2h 35m. Alternatively, Aircoach operates a bus from Aston Quay to Cork Alfred Street hourly. Tickets cost €19–26 and the journey takes 3h. Citylink also services this route hourly.
